Examining the consequences of Cracking Streams for content creators and streaming services

The rise of cracking streams significantly impacts content creators. They invest time, money, and passion into their work. When streams are cracked, that investment is undermined. Creators often rely on subscriptions for income, and when piracy prevails, their earnings diminish.

Streaming services also face repercussions. Revenue loss can lead to reduced budgets for new content. This ultimately affects the variety and quality available to audiences.

Moreover, trust issues arise between consumers and platforms. Users might feel justified in accessing cracked streams due to perceived corporate greed or subscription costs.

This creates a cycle of disconnection within the digital community. While some may see cracking as harmless fun, it has real consequences that ripple through the industry’s ecosystem.

Legal implications of stream cracking

Cracking streams poses significant legal risks for those involved. Many jurisdictions classify it as a form of piracy, directly violating copyright laws. Engaging in this activity can lead to hefty fines or even imprisonment.

Streaming services invest billions into content creation and licensing agreements. When users circumvent these protections, they undermine the entire industry’s economic structure. This not only affects big corporations but also independent creators who depend on fair compensation.

Additionally, many streaming platforms are equipped with advanced technology designed to detect and combat cracking attempts. Users caught engaging in such practices often find themselves banned or facing lawsuits from service providers.

The digital landscape is constantly evolving, making understanding these legal repercussions increasingly crucial for consumers tempted by cracked streams. Ignoring the law can come with severe consequences that extend beyond simple penalties—potentially impacting one’s online reputation and future access to legitimate content.
